第二十五节:Linux 运维职业规划与学习路径指南
随着云计算、容器化、自动化运维的快速发展,Linux 运维工程师已经成为技术岗位中的重要角色之一。要想在运维领域长期发展,不仅要掌握扎实的基础技能,更要有清晰的职业规划和学习路径。
一、Linux 运维职业方向概览
职业方向 |
技术关键词 |
基础运维工程师 |
Linux、Shell、网络、服务部署、安全配置 |
自动化运维/DevOps |
Ansible、Docker、Jenkins、Git、CI/CD |
云平台运维工程师 |
OpenStack、Kubernetes、AWS/Azure/GCP |
运维开发(SRE) |
Python/Golang、监控系统、故障应急、系统调优 |
系统架构师 |
高可用架构、负载均衡、数据库集群、缓存、分布式系统 |
二、技能成长路径图(建议分阶段)
初级阶段(0~1年)
- 熟练掌握 Linux 命令行操作;
- 熟悉常见服务部署(Nginx、MySQL、Redis);
- 编写基础 Shell 脚本进行任务自动化;
- 能排查常见服务与网络问题。
️ 中级阶段(1~3年)
- 掌握系统监控(top、iotop、netstat);
- 熟悉 Ansible 自动化部署;
- 能编写运维脚本、使用 Git 管理配置;
- 参与项目部署上线,具备一定的架构视野。
高级阶段(3年以上)
- 深入理解内核参数调优、系统安全加固;
- 掌握 Docker、Kubernetes 等容器化技术;
- 构建完整 CI/CD 流水线;
- 能设计高可用、可扩展的系统架构。
三、常见证书与认证(加分项)
证书名称 |
描述与作用 |
RHCSA / RHCE |
红帽认证工程师,基础与进阶级别的 Linux 技能认证 |
LPI-Linux 系列 |
国际通用的 Linux 认证 |
AWS Certified SysOps |
云平台运维能力认证,适用于 AWS 云运维岗位 |
CKA / CKAD |
Kubernetes 官方认证,容器化运维领域的通行证 |
四、运维工程师的学习资源推荐
图书推荐
- 《鸟哥的 Linux 私房菜》
- 《Linux 命令行大全》
- 《UNIX 环境高级编程》
- 《SRE:Google 运维解密》
在线学习平台
- 网易云课堂、慕课网:Linux/运维课程基础篇;
- 哔哩哔哩:实战部署视频资源丰富;
- Coursera、Udemy:英文 DevOps 实战课程;
- GitHub:开源项目学习最佳阵地。
五、运维工程师的职业建议
- 不做“命令工人”:学会自动化、脚本化一切重复工作;
- 写日志 + 做总结:每次部署或故障都做好记录和复盘;
- 关注前沿技术:Kubernetes、DevOps、Serverless 等;
- 跨界能力提升:懂一点开发、会一点网络、掌握一点安全;
- 参与开源项目:积累经验 + 简历加分。
六、职业路径的横向扩展方向
拓展方向 |
所需能力 |
未来前景 |
DevOps 工程师 |
自动化、CI/CD、容器 |
高薪+紧缺岗位 |
云运维工程师 |
云平台操作、架构迁移、计费监控 |
企业云化转型主力 |
安全运维工程师 |
安全审计、日志分析、安全防护 |
政企单位高度需求 |
运维开发(SRE) |
编程能力、架构理解、自动修复系统 |
大厂岗位、核心团队成员 |
七、小结:五句话总结运维职业路径
- 运维不只是命令堆砌,而是系统认知与自动化落地的结合;
- 脚本是工具,思维才是核心;
- 容器与云,是新一代运维的必修课;
- 从执行者转型为“保障者”与“服务者”;
- 最终目标是让系统“稳定、高效、可持续”运行。